A nonanuclear copper grid complex, [Cu-9(II)(L)(6)](BF4)(6)I-PrOH center dot 5H(2)(1 center dot 1-PrOH center dot 5H(2)O; L = 2,6-bis[5-(2-pyridinyl)-1H-pyrazol-3-yl]pyridine), was syn. thesized With a [3 X 3] grid structure consisting of nine Cu-II ions and Six deprotonated.ligands and displayed four, Steii 'quasi-reversible redox behavior from [Cu-9(II)] to [(Cu4Cu5II)-Cu-I]. The corresponding, heterovalent complex [(Cu2Cu7II)-Cu-I(L)(6)](PF6)(4)center dot 3H(2)O (2 center dot 3H(2)O) was successfully isolated and, had a distorted core structure that radically changed the intramolecular magnetic coupling pathways.
